Lord Mayor's Business

Additional documents:

Minutes:

The Lord Mayor informed the Council that it is proposed to confer the Freedom of the City on Dr. Tony Holohan in recognition of his service to the people of Dublin in the area of Public Health during the Covid19 pandemic.  The honour is also in recognition of all front line workers who have shown such dedication and selflessness throughout the crisis.

The following resolution was then moved by the Lord Mayor, Councillor Hazel Chu and seconded by Councillors Deirdre Heney, Ray McAdam, Seamás McGrattan, Tara Deacy, Claire Byrne, Dermot Lacey: “That Dublin City Council hereby resolves that the Honorary Freedom of the City of Dublin be conferred on Dr. Tony Holohan and that his name be inscribed on the Roll of Honorary Freedom of Dublin, pursuant to the provisions of Section 74 of the Local Government Act, 2001 in recognition of his enormous contribution to the City of Dublin and the State in relation to his service to Public Health during Covid19.”

 

The motion was agreed by the City Council.

 

The Lord Mayor requested that members would show solidarity with the former workers of Debenhams who recently lost their jobs due to the closure of the store.  Despite a total of 10,000 years of service, Debenhams have indicated that they will not pay the workers redundancy. The staff have voted to take industrial action.

The Lord Mayor intends to  lead a cross party delegation to visit the Henry St staff at their picket tomorrow afternoon.

 

Councillor Mannix Flynn raised the issue of social distancing and activity within the City Centre at the weekend.  The Chief Executive informed Councillors that he is increasing resources in the Enforcement Section and the capacity to respond to illegal street furniture.

 

The Chief Executive also notified members that a report would issue to the members before the end of the week in relation to rats in the City.

 

Standing orders were suspended to agree that motions on notice be listed on the agenda and dealt with at an adjourned meeting on Monday 13th July at 6.15 p.m.

Report No. 206/2020 of the Senior Executive Officer (D. Ni Raghallaigh) - Draft Standing Orders 2020. pdf icon PDF 132 KB

Additional documents:

Minutes:

The Lord Mayor thanked the members of the working group Councillors Dermot Lacey, Anne Feeney, Micheál MacDonncha.

Councillor Mannix Flynn proposed an amendment to Standing Order No. 30 to maintain the current number of signatories required to rescind a decision of council to 12”.  Councillor Damian O’Farrell seconded the motion. The motion put to a vote and defeated, 17 Councillors voted in favour and 30 voted against. 

It was proposed by Councillor Micheál MacDonncha and seconded by Councillor Paddy McCartan “That Dublin City Council hereby adopts the revised Standing Orders as set out in Report No 206/2020” The motion was put and carried.
